Gratitude Gifts

A thought occurred as I write my thank you cards to all of the Glitz & Glam participants and vendors. Although every day should be a day of thanks and giving, we are just a few days away from the official Thanksgiving Holiday. Black Friday will start the deluge of gift buying and stress of finding a perfect gift. How often do we feel unappreciated during the year and especially after we spent time, effort, and money tracking down the perfect gift, often for people whom we do not interact with on a daily basis but feel an obligation to acknowledge. Why not, tell someone how much you appreciate them as your gift?

Find high quality stationery that reflects their personality, place their name at the top of the page, and write 25 things that you love and appreciate about them. Then place the stationery in its matching envelope, softly roll it upon itself and seal with a nice bow, or frame your thoughts in a coordinating picture frame, and offer as a holiday gift. There you have it. A simple, unique, and inexpensive gift guaranteed to become a treasure.

Want to add to this unique gratitude gift, purchase a collage frame with three or more openings of various sizes. Arrange your thoughts among pictures of you and the recipient. Wrap it with a bow or place in a reusable bag, and this unique gift, will be hung up immediately for all to see. This activity is also perfect to complete as a family after Thanksgiving Dinner. It's a great way of relishing on past memories while creating new ones.
